Mekano Turbo (Discos Esplendor Geométrico. LP 1988) is the fourth album and one of the most classic albums in the discography of this legendary and influential Spanish Industrial cult band. Now available again in its original format, limited and hand-numbered!
The superb three initial tracks are pure rhythmic adrenaline on which is supported the totally runaway voice of Arturo Lanz. "Rotor" would be even considered as a not intentional approach tion to Electronic Body Music. In the same wave are also located "Belew" and the title-track "Mekano-Turbo". On the other hand, it seems that the residence of Gabriel in Melilla (North Africa) and the consequent proximity of the Arabic culture found a heavy influence on some tracks ("Sheikh", "Transmisión"). Considered by the media and many fans as one of THE masterpieces of the group. The wonderful cover continues the customary line of showing strange machines or decadent industrial buildings. - Unavailable on vinyl for more than 20 years!
